India, Feb. 18 -- Apologies for starting on a slightly negative note. The Champions Trophy is a bad idea.
It was a good idea when the ICC decided to discontinue it realising that 50 overs cricket was losing its appeal with the fans, fans of even white-ball cricket. Why did they revive the Champions Trophy when there was every indication that 50 overs cricket wasn't resonating with fans anymore?
The answer to that is the 50 overs World Cup. The tournament has basically kept 50 overs cricket alive even when bilateral ODI cricket has decisively run its course.
